The state of continued unrest has hit the Bangladesh economic system with double digit inflation, weak Taka forex and a success on the manufacturing and garment sector.
To curb inflation, Bangladesh Financial institution raised the coverage or repo price to 10 per cent inflicting financial institution mortgage pursuits to climb as much as as excessive as 15 per cent. Small, medium and huge companies reliant on financial institution loans have been hit the toughest. Diminished liquidity will push financial institution charges greater and this could in flip hinder investments and job creation. Industrial manufacturing has fallen to 25 from 40 per cent, commerce stays stagnant, unfavorable traits are being noticed in employment and funding. Manufacturing items throughout Bangladesh are going through labor unrest as a consequence of political unrest, vandalism and arson with calls for for wage will increase being the underside line. Greenback volatility continues to stick with meals inflation as excessive as 14 per cent. This isn’t all.

Bangladesh Financial institution Governor has warned that non-performing loans might almost double inside six months. The evaluation is that non-performing loans might attain as excessive as 30 per cent within the coming months from the present price of 12.5 per cent. The mainstay of Bangladesh, the attire sector, affected by labour unrest and excessive rates of interest is exhibiting unfavorable export development. There’s almost 50 per cent enhance in manufacturing prices whereas overseas consumers have decreased the costs for Bangladesh export clothes. Practically 100 garment factories have been closed prior to now six months leaving greater than 50,000 employees unemployed with quickly deteriorating inside safety state of affairs additional eroding the consumers confidence.
